Objective of this Scope of Work
The scope of work defines the roles and responsibilities of the required Information Governance Specialist.
**Scope of Services Definition**
- The Information Governance Specialist will work under the guidance of the Information Governance Manager in EIM in Business Solutions and Technology Department (BSTD).
- Information Classification support services.
- Providing support to business in defining of the Data Governance artefacts such as the business glossaries, data dictionaries, data catalogue and data lineage.
- Establish and define organisational Information Management principles, standards, processes, and methodologies and providing technical guidance on adoption of standards.
- Support and technical guidance for Information Governance activities on Tier 1&2 programmes.
- Providing technical guidance on Information Governance related activities such as defining business Data Management operating models.
- Supporting the development, review and updating of departmental data strategies.
- Supporting the development of relevant policies, standards and guidelines.
**Key responsibilities**:
- To conduct an assessment on data governance maturity levels within the busyness Group against best practices.
- To develop policies, standards, guidelines, processes, procedures for data governance within the business Group.
- To develop and promote data governance awareness across the organization to ensure appropriate usage of business information.
- To contribute towards the development of the business data strategy and monitor the data strategy progress.
- To define data governance measurement and metrics to support reliable decision making and appropriate data usage.
- To monitor, measure and report on the data stewardship levels to ensure the appropriate data usage.
- To enable the improvement of data governance capability by developing relevant stakeholders in all aspects of data governance.
- To play an oversight role in the remediation of data governance issues.
- To develop and manage stakeholder relations effectively to promote data governance awareness across the organization and support reliable decision making and appropriate data usage
**Formal Qualifications/Education**:
- A minimum of a bachelor’s degree in computer science, Management Information Systems, Computer Engineering OR equivalent.
- A relevant data governance certification (e.g., CDMP Associate) would be an added advantage.
**Job related work experience**:
- A minimum of 8-10 years’ experience in the field of data governance job related knowledge and skill requirements:
- Define the organization's viewpoint and principles on information governance.
- Align information governance activities with relevant trends and leading practice.
- Develop the information governance strategy and goals in consultation with relevant stakeholders.
- Plan to meet the goals defined by the data strategy for information governance.
- Design and define organisation “good practices” using industry practices for information governance.
- Define the organisation’s governance mechanisms for information governance, including its operating framework, policies, standards, procedures and responsibilities.
- Define the metrics for information governance.
- Design or select tools to support information governance in the organisation.
- Assess the impact of existing and new legislation and regulations on information governance, including compliance requirements.
- Identify the relevant stakeholders with whom to engage on information governance and build and maintain organisational touchpoints.
- Lead consultation and creation of awareness and buy-in of information governance across the organisation.
- Conduct readiness assessments in the organisation.
- Conduct discovery of the information in the organisation Facilitate business alignment with information governance.
- Provide guidance on organisational compliance with the Enterprise Information Management policy.
- Provide guidance on information management projects.
- Validate controls to mitigate, and mechanisms for managing, information governance related risks and issues.
- Prepare strategic reporting on information governance for senior stakeholders.
